如何在PostgreSQL中判斷字符串是否包含目標(biāo)字符串?相信很多沒有經(jīng)驗(yàn)的人對(duì)此束手無(wú)策,為此本文總結(jié)了問題出現(xiàn)的原因和解決方法,通過這篇文章希望你能解決這個(gè)問題。

方式一: position(substring in string):
position(substring in string)函數(shù):參數(shù)一:目標(biāo)字符串,參數(shù)二原字符串,如果包含目標(biāo)字符串,會(huì)返回目標(biāo)字符串笫一次出現(xiàn)的位置,可以根據(jù)返回值是否大于0來(lái)判斷是否包含目標(biāo)字符串
select position('aa' in 'abcd');
position
----------
0
select position('ab' in 'abcd');
position
----------
1
select position('ab' in 'abcdab');
position
----------
1strpos(string, substring)函數(shù):參數(shù)一:原字符串,目標(biāo)字符串,聲明子串的位置,作用與position函數(shù)一致。
select position('abcd','aa');
position
----------
0
select position('abcd','ab');
position
----------
1
select position('abcdab','ab');
position
----------
1如果包含目標(biāo)字符串返回t,不包含返回f
select 'abcd' ~ 'aa' as result; result ------ f select 'abcd' ~ 'ab' as result; result ------ t select 'abcdab' ~ 'ab' as result; result ------ t
select regexp_split_to_array('abcd','') @> array['b','e'] as result;
result
------
f
select regexp_split_to_array('abcd','') @> array['a','b'] as result;
result
------
t注意下面這些例子:
select regexp_split_to_array('abcd','') @> array['a','a'] as result;
result
----------
t
select regexp_split_to_array('abcd','') @> array['a','c'] as result;
result
----------
t
select regexp_split_to_array('abcd','') @> array['a','c','a','c'] as result;
result
----------
t看完上述內(nèi)容,你們掌握如何在PostgreSQL中判斷字符串是否包含目標(biāo)字符串的方法了嗎?如果還想學(xué)到更多技能或想了解更多相關(guān)內(nèi)容,歡迎關(guān)注創(chuàng)新互聯(lián)行業(yè)資訊頻道,感謝各位的閱讀!
當(dāng)前題目:如何在PostgreSQL中判斷字符串是否包含目標(biāo)字符串-創(chuàng)新互聯(lián)
網(wǎng)頁(yè)路徑:http://chinadenli.net/article28/dhodcp.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供網(wǎng)頁(yè)設(shè)計(jì)公司、App開發(fā)、關(guān)鍵詞優(yōu)化、品牌網(wǎng)站建設(shè)、網(wǎng)站營(yíng)銷、品牌網(wǎng)站設(shè)計(jì)
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)
猜你還喜歡下面的內(nèi)容